FormatException (FormatException: Invalid date format
)
原来用的好好的,突然有一天总弹出这样的报错,你说奇怪不奇怪?
今天我也踩到了这个坑。其实不算大坑,但这么一个小坑也能坑死人。
DateTime.parse("2021-11-20 00:00:00");
你有没有遇到这样的问题,以上代码原本用的好好的,突然有一天他不行了。
时间来到12月6日:
代码变成:
DateTime.parse("2021-12-6 00:00:00");
乍一看好像完全没问题啊,找来找去就是找不到原因,百思不得其姐。
后面实在没招了,把6换成了06,解决了。
DateTime.parse("2021-12-06 00:00:00");
就这么个小问题,把人折腾得死去活来,一分钱难倒英雄汉。
dart还有待提升啊。
本文讲述了作者在使用DateTime.parse时遇到的日期格式错误,从'2021-11-2000:00:00'到'2021-12-0600:00:00'的细微变化导致解析失败,揭示了Dart日期格式的一点小窍门。
1万+

被折叠的 条评论
为什么被折叠?



